忘记密码Oracle 12c有解决方案(oracle 12c忘了)

在现今互联网时代,我们经常使用各种软件和网站,在注册和登录过程中都需要设置密码。然而,在长时间不登录或频繁更改密码的情况下,有时我们会面临一个尴尬的问题:忘记了原来设置的密码。这时候,如果没有有效的解决方案,就会给我们带来不必要的麻烦和困扰。不过,如果你使用的是 Oracle 12c 数据库,那么就没有必要担心了,因为 Oracle 12c 已经提供了解决方案。

Oracle 12c 是 Oracle 公司最新的数据库产品,其提供了一种新的解决方案来解决忘记密码的问题:使用 ALTER USER 命令进行密码重置。下面我们就来具体了解一下这个功能。

ALTER USER 命令是 Oracle 数据库中重置密码的标准命令,一旦执行该命令,则会将指定用户的密码重置为指定的值。要使用 ALTER USER 命令进行密码重置,需要按照以下步骤操作:

1. 打开 SQL*Plus 工具并连接到 Oracle 数据库。

2. 使用 ALTER USER 命令将密码重置为新值。命令格式如下:

ALTER USER username IDENTIFIED BY new_password;

其中,username 是要重置密码的用户的名称,而 new_password 则是新密码的值(需要在单引号中指定)。

接下来,我们给出一个简单的实例,在一个名为 SCOTT 的用户上执行 ALTER USER 命令,将其密码设置为 “newpassword”。我们需要登录到 SQL*Plus 并使用 SYSDBA 身份连接到数据库:

SQL> CONNECT SYS as SYSDBA

Enter password:

接下来,使用 ALTER USER 命令来重置 SCOTT 用户的密码:

SQL> ALTER USER SCOTT IDENTIFIED BY ‘newpassword’;

User altered.

此时,SCOTT 用户的密码已经被重置。如果你是该用户,那么现在就可以使用新密码登录到数据库了。

可以看到,ALTER USER 命令是一种非常简单和方便的密码重置方法。当然,在执行该命令之前,需要确保你拥有足够的权限。在实际使用中,为了安全起见,你也应该更改默认的系统用户和密码。

如果你遇到了 Oracle 12c 数据库密码丢失的问题,那么使用 ALTER USER 命令是一个非常有效的解决方案。它不仅简单方便,而且可以帮助你快速重置密码,避免不必要的麻烦。如果你还没有尝试过这种方法,那么请务必学习一下,掌握这个有用的工具!


数据运维技术 » 忘记密码Oracle 12c有解决方案(oracle 12c忘了)